Dear users,

I would like to calculate the mean square displacement.

Using the

g_msd -f traj.xtc -s input.tpr  -n index.ndx -o msd.xvg

I get

Reading file input.tpr, VERSION 3.3.2(single precision)

Reading file input.tpr, VERSION 3.3.2(single precision)

Group   0(         C) has             1 elements

There is one group in the index

Reading frame 0 time 0.000

The system always freezes here without any warning or error. I have

If your simulation is long and/or computer slow, then it's possible the calculation is still running. If so, you can experiment with the -b, -e, and -dt flags to make the calculation shorter. See g_msd -h. You can also use other analysis tools to check if the problem is localised or not.

Otherwise, how big is the system, how long is the trajectory and what system are you running on?
